Solution Architect Snowflake Professional Services is the implementation and strategy experts for the Snowflake platform. We engage with customers at all phases of the customer journey to optimize, accelerate, and achieve business outcomes. Our teams of Solutions Architects demonstrate technical leadership every day by writing code, constructing solution architectures, and guiding customers through decision paths to achieve impactful outcomes and thoughtfully use AI to augment their business. We advise everyone from developers through senior executives on how best to utilize Snowflake to make their business successful. Our Solution Architects are comfortable with change and live on the cutting edge of technology.

Responsibilities

Directly engage with customers individually or as part of a technical delivery team

Oversee and advise on the implementation of the customers Snowflake platform

Demonstrate technical leadership through personally developed code, solution architectures and implementation recommendations

Provide customers with standard practices and advise as it relates to AI/ML workloads in Snowflake

Act as a trusted advisor to customer executive leadership for thought leadership and solution approaches

Extract business requirements from customers and translate them into a well-architected recommendation

Develop and provide forward looking guidance and future state roadmaps

Leverage known best practices and solutions to reduce risk to customer implementations

Decompose future state goals into actionable execution plans

Collaborate with Snowflake GTM and product teams to ensure customer alignment to Snowflake goals

Coach and guide customers on how to best use Snowflake’s suite of AI Tools

Qualifications

BA/BS in computer science, engineering, mathematics or related fields, or equivalent practical experience

Minimum 5 years of experience as a solutions architect, data architect, database administrator, or data engineer

3 years of technical consulting experience

Experience in a lead role for analytics projects for large enterprises

Experience implementing and operating Snowflake centric solutions

Understanding of complete data analytics stack and workflow, from ETL to data platform design to BI and analytics tools

Familiarity with AI/ML and Transformation technologies

Familiarity with ML Ops standard practices

Familiarity with industry common BI and ETL solutions

Hands‑on experience in a technical role leveraging SQL and Python (optionally Java or Spark) to build, operate and maintain data analytics solutions

Extensive knowledge of and experience with large‑scale database technology (e.g. Snowflake, Netezza, Exadata, Teradata, Greenplum)

Proficiency in implementing data security measures, access controls, and design specifically within the Snowflake platform

Familiarity with prompt engineering techniques

Bonus – Additional Qualifications

Hands‑on experience or significant familiarity with building and managing AI/ML workloads

Experience in the services organization of a product company

Experience in a leadership position executing technical projects

Industry vertical expertise (Media, Financial Services, Healthcare, etc)

Application Development experience

AWS, Google or Microsoft Cloud certification(s)

Snowflake Snowpro Advanced Certification(s)

The estimated base salary range for this role is $136,000 - $178,500. Additionally, this role is eligible to participate in Snowflake’s bonus and equity plan.

The successful candidate’s starting salary will be determined based on permissible, non‑discriminatory factors such as skills, experience, and geographic location. This role also offers a competitive benefits package that includes: medical, dental, vision, life and disability insurance; 401(k) retirement plan; flexible spending & health savings account; at least 12 paid holidays; paid time off; parental leave; employee assistance program; and other company benefits.
